A bond will be the lending of money to another party. Bonds are issued as security for the money loaned. Most bonds are generally corporate or governmental. These are traditionally issued in $1,000 face percentage. Interest is paid a good annual or semi-annual account. Corporate bonds are taxable, while some governmentals are non-taxable. Municipal bonds and I-bonds (issued by the U.S. Treasury) are non-taxable.

Clients should be aware that different rules apply once the IRS has placed a tax lien against themselves. A bankruptcy may relieve you of personal liability on the tax debt, but particular circumstances will not discharge a suitably filed tax lien. After bankruptcy, the government cannot chase you personally for the debt, nevertheless the lien stay on any assets an individual will not able provide these assets without satisfying the outstanding lien. - this includes your home-based. Depending upon the lien and when filed, might happen be options to attack the validity of the lien.
